Latest Patents

Kelleher's latest patents include groundbreaking methods for treating neurodegenerative diseases. One patent details the use of metabotropic receptor agonists in progressive neurodegenerative conditions. This method involves administering a metabotropic receptor agonist, specifically trans-ACPD or 1S,3R-ACPD, intravenously to mammals suffering from Alzheimer's disease. Another patent addresses the inhibition of beta-amyloid toxicity in brain cells. This method includes administering an alkaline phosphatase inhibitor to reduce degeneration in the cells, along with methods for treating peripheral neuropathy using acid or alkaline phosphatase inhibitors.
